We all know 914's are not drag racers.
Still true (IMG:http://www.914world.com/bbs2/html/emoticons/dry.gif)

They were only running 1/8 mile drags tonight, so I can't report the full spectrum of results.

My best run was a 10.577 sec @ 68.02mph
Best 0-60' was 2.632 sec
Best 0-330' was 6.952 sec

would of liked to run the quarter mile so I could wind up in a least 4th gear.

1/8 mile is not even the top of third (IMG:http://www.914world.com/bbs2/html/emoticons/headbang.gif)
As we know, first gear is garbage, so I was counting on getting the rpm's up in 3rd and 4th to really stretch it's legs. (IMG:http://www.914world.com/bbs2/html/emoticons/burnout.gif)
